    One of the largest COVID-19 laboratories in Europe is now also on the hunt for Omicron:

    Over 23 million samples have already been evaluated in the Vienna COVID-19 laboratory of Lifebrain Covid Labor GmbH in the past 12 months, and the numbers are increasing by several hundred thousand every day. The extensive test program in Austria is supported by state-of-the-art laboratory software from CliniSys | MIPS.

    SI-DEP project France

    As part of the pandemic management in France, detecting and tracing Covid-19 cases is critical for a successful recovery from the crisis and the protection of the French people. This is the purpose of the national SI-DEP (Système d’Informations de DEPistage) project implemented by the French Ministry of Health and Solidarity, which selected and commissioned CliniSys | MIPS, in partnership with the AP-HP hospital group, for this task. The CyberLab electronic order entry and result consultation system is at the heart of SI-DEP’s IT platform.

    CliniSys | MIPS launches GLIMS Genetics: an expert laboratory information system for human genetics

    GLIMS Genetics has been designed by MIPS to combine the power of a mature laboratory information system (LIS) for ‘traditional’ specialties with the specific needs of genetics, including those linked to more recent technologies such as Next-Generation Sequencing (NGS). The solution has already been successfully implemented in France’s university hospital of Poitiers, and will next be deployed in nine more genetics units in Germany, Belgium, the Netherlands and Switzerland.
